Scaloni is already thinking about the eleven he will play against the Peruvian team: six players seem confirmed

Long trips to join the team in Buenos Aires, the round trip from Asunción to play against Paraguay. Also the wear and tear that meant a goalless draw against Eduardo Berizzo’s team and last Sunday to beat Uruguay 3-0. These are some factors that Lionel Scaloni puts on the balance to build the team that will present in Peru vs. Argentina on Thursday.

The only thing that seems to be defined for the coach of the Albiceleste, after the recovery test last Monday, is that he will make some modifications with respect to the squads that he presented against the Guaranis and Charruas. In this sense, the TyC Sport page announced that the technician already has in mind who the six immovable of the eleven are.

Emiliano Martínez, in goal; Cristian Romero and Nicolás Otamendi, in defense; Rodrigo De Paul, in the middle sector; Lionel Messi and Lautaro Martínez, up front: they are the fixed men for the strategist of the Argentine team. Then, the 43-year-old coach will wait for the sessions on Tuesday afternoon and Wednesday to define the remaining five.

There is good news for Scaloni and it is related to Marcos Acuña. The left back was touched to the call, but he played against the Paraguayans and that day he left the court beaten. Then, the ‘Egg’ was not in front of the Uruguayans and in the session of the first day of the week he trained normally.

So, if all goes well, the ‘Huevo’ Acuña will recover the place that Nicolás Tagliafico occupied for the left-handed band. While on the right wing there will be another modification with the reappearance of Gonzalo Montiel, who must relieve Nahuel Molina, of good performances in the two previous matches of the Qualifiers.

At the wheel, Leandro Paredes and Giovani Lo Celso gave an exhibition against ‘Celeste’. Therefore, Scaloni believes that they should rest and would put Guido Rodríguez and Alejandro ‘Papu’ Gómez as replacements. However, the coach of Argentina still has time to make a decision about it.

Above, Ángel Di María also has chances to get into the eleventh. The ‘Fideo’ was a substitute against Uruguay and against the Peruvian team he has options to take the place of Nicolás González. The PSG winger will thus join Lionel Messi and Lautaro Martínez, who both scored on Sunday.

The truth is that the Argentine squad will re-enter the Ezeiza facilities on Tuesday afternoon. The test that will take place in a few hours will be key for Scaloni to solve the unknowns in relation to the duel on date 12 that will be at the Monumental de River Plate stadium.
